首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
社区首页 >问答首页 >让Jenkins检测Mercurial子存储库的更改

让Jenkins检测Mercurial子存储库的更改
EN

Stack Overflow用户
提问于 2012-07-29 05:32:24
回答 1查看 742关注 0票数 0

有没有办法让Jenkins polling功能检测子存储库中发生的更改,即使该更改尚未提交到父存储库?

实际上,我希望我正在寻找一个插件,它可以在任何子repos上执行pull -u,然后在开始构建之前提交并将更改推送到父存储库。我在官方的插件列表中看不到任何这样的东西,我正在考虑构建一个自定义插件来支持它。

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2012-10-12 23:55:09

这可以通过为子存储库创建作业并轮询它们的更改来实现。然后在子存储库作业中设置一个构建步骤,该步骤将执行脚本/批处理文件,以在父存储库中自动‘提升’子存储库。在这之后,你有几个选择,让你的依赖项目轮询父存储库,等待这个‘升级’变更集,或者你可以在你的子存储库作业中进行一个后期构建步骤,以启动所需的构建。

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/11704809

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档